Providing quality services for people with mental illness is extremely important. Could the minister please outline specific services available to assist young people in the Territory with mental health issues?
ANSWER
Madam Speaker, I thank the member for Nhulunbuy for her question. As Minister for Young Territorians, and as the minister responsible for mental health, I am very keen to see what services we have and how those services are working for our young people across the Northern Territory.
On my recent visit to Palmerston, I was able to have a look at headspace, which is a consortia of organisations bringing together a variety of youth and health-based services to assist young people with a variety of problems, including mental health, and alcohol and substance abuse issues. The service is designed to help people in a very holistic way. headspace Top End was only launched in June, so, to the staff there, good luck and it is wonderful to see the work you have embarked on.
Anglicare NT is the lead agency, with the Department of Health and Families, General Practice Network of the NT, and Danila Dilba also involved. I look forward to attending the launch of headspace Top End in Central Australia.
